Abstract The reference reconciliation problem consists of deciding whether different identifiers refer to the same world entity. Some existing reference reconciliation approaches use key constraints to infer reconciliation decisions. In the context of the Linked Open Data, this knowledge is not available. In this master thesis we propose KD2R, a method which allows automatic discovery of key constraints associated to OWL2 classes. These keys are discovered from RDF data which can be incomplete. The proposed algorithm allows this discovery without having to scan all the data. KD2R has been tested on data sets of the international contest OAEI and obtains promising results.
